From 4fcc94d653270fcc7800dbaf3b11f78cb462b293 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Dave Chinner Date: Thu, 14 Jul 2022 11:38:54 +1000 Subject: [PATCH] xfs: track the iunlink list pointer in the xfs_inode Having direct access to the i_next_unlinked pointer in unlinked inodes greatly simplifies the processing of inodes on the unlinked list. We no longer need to look up the inode buffer just to find next inode in the list if the xfs_inode is in memory. These improvements will be realised over upcoming patches as other dependencies on the inode buffer for unlinked list processing are removed. Signed-off-by: Dave Chinner Reviewed-by: Darrick J.
